Open Access. Powered by Scholars. Published by Universities.®

Engineering Commons

Open Access. Powered by Scholars. Published by Universities.®

Articles 1 - 2 of 2

Full-Text Articles in Engineering

Overlay Protection Against Link Failures Using Network Coding, Ahmed Kamal, Aditya Ramamoorthy, Long Long, Shizheng Li May 2017

Overlay Protection Against Link Failures Using Network Coding, Ahmed Kamal, Aditya Ramamoorthy, Long Long, Shizheng Li

Ahmed Kamal

This paper introduces a network coding-based protection scheme against single and multiple link failures. The proposed strategy ensures that in a connection, each node receives two copies of the same data unit: one copy on the working circuit, and a second copy that can be extracted from linear combinations of data units transmitted on a shared protection path. This guarantees instantaneous recovery of data units upon the failure of a working circuit. The strategy can be implemented at an overlay layer, which makes its deployment simple and scalable. While the proposed strategy is similar in spirit to the work of …


1+N Network Protection For Mesh Networks: Network Coding-Based Protection Using P-Cycles And Protection Paths, Ahmed Kamal, Aditya Ramamoorthy May 2017

1+N Network Protection For Mesh Networks: Network Coding-Based Protection Using P-Cycles And Protection Paths, Ahmed Kamal, Aditya Ramamoorthy

Ahmed Kamal

A method and system for providing protection of multiple communication sessions using the bandwidth resources on the order of those required to protect a single communication session. This is facilitated through the use of network coding on a protection cycle. Transmissions from all connections are coded together using network coding and transmitted in two different directions on a cycle, so that the signal can be recovered by the receiver in two ways: on the working path, and on the protection (cycle) path.